Susie King Taylor: Nurse, Teacher, War Hero. She IS Black History ✨

She was born into slavery in 1848. At age 7, she was allowed to live with her free grandma, Grandma Dolly. Her grandma did not know how to read and write, but she saw the value in both. She encouraged Susie to learn.
